WMBI-AM launches Spanish-speaking Christian station

0

Moody Radio’s WMBI-AM 1110 launched the only fully operational Christian Spanish-speaking station in Chicago 2/6. With the tagline, “Compartiendo Esperanza. Siempre Contigo” (Sharing Hope. With You Always), the station provides biblical teaching, addresses relevant issues affecting Hispanics and offers inspirational music native to the Hispanic culture.


“There are approximately two million Hispanics living in Chicago and with no Spanish-speaking, Bible-based Christian radio station serving them, we believe this station and its programming will fill a significant need for this community,” said Collin Lambert, Moody Radio VP. “We are excited about this initiative and look forward to hearing from listeners how Moody is ministering to them.”

In addition to original Spanish-speaking programming, Radio Moody Chicago will utilize existing Moody Radio ministry partners with Spanish-based teaching such as Turning Point with Dr. David Jeremiah, Grace to You with Dr. John MacArthur and Insight for Living with Dr. Chuck Swindoll.

The Hispanic community makes up 26% of the total population in Chicago.
